WebNov 30, 2024 · Many strings of Christmas lights are wired in a series. The current from the outlet when the string is plugged in travels down the wire to the first light. Then, it continues from a wire on the other side of that light and on to the second and so on until it reaches the last light in the string. Then, a wire returns back down the string of ... WebDec 7, 2024 · If you plug in a strand of lights and it doesn’t work, check the breaker box to make sure you haven’t blown a fuse. If that’s the case, just reset the breaker. If it happens again, you should find another outlet so you don’t overload the circuit. Moisture in the outlet, lights or a cord can cause a breaker to trip, too, something to ... Typically, these strings of lights have two tiny fuses, one in each side of the AC line, located inside the AC plug. The fuses are intended to melt or “blow” before the copper wires in the string could melt or cause a fire from overload.
